Assignment: A Photographic Alphabet

a2

I give out the occasional assignment to my students, and here is one I particularly like.
For this assignment, you are trying to find elements in a scene that form letters. Not a sign that has letters on it, but pieces of wood that make a K shape, the side of a swing that forms an A, or metal bars on a firepit screen that make an X.

This kind of assignment is also good for taking a look through your archive of images to see what you may have already taken that contains letters!
